## **1. Understanding the Browning MZ1011’s Key Features**

Before purchasing any fly reel, it’s essential to evaluate its core features. Here’s what makes the **Browning MZ1011** stand out:

### **A. Lightweight Yet Durable Construction**
The MZ1011 is crafted from **high-quality aluminum**, making it both lightweight and corrosion-resistant. This ensures longevity, even in saltwater conditions.

### **B. Smooth Disc Drag System**
A reliable drag system is critical for fighting strong fish. The MZ1011 features a **multi-disc carbon drag**, providing smooth and consistent pressure without sudden jerks.

### **C. Large Arbor Design**
The **large arbor** allows for faster line retrieval, reducing slack and improving control when battling aggressive fish.

### **D. Balanced Weight for Optimal Performance**
A well-balanced reel enhances casting accuracy and reduces fatigue. The MZ1011 is designed to pair perfectly with **4-6 weight fly rods**, making it ideal for trout, bass, and light saltwater fishing.

## **2. Matching the Reel to Your Fishing Style**

### **A. Freshwater vs. Saltwater Use**
While the MZ1011 is primarily designed for freshwater fishing, its corrosion-resistant materials make it suitable for **light saltwater applications**. However, for heavy saltwater use, consider rinsing it thoroughly after each trip.

### **B. Target Fish Species**
This reel is best suited for:
– **Trout** (small to medium-sized)
– **Bass** (largemouth & smallmouth)
– **Panfish & smaller saltwater species**

If you’re targeting larger fish like salmon or steelhead, you may need a reel with a stronger drag system.

## **4. Maintenance Tips for Longevity**

To ensure your reel lasts for years:
– **Rinse after saltwater use** to prevent corrosion.
– **Lubricate the drag system** periodically for smooth operation.
– **Store in a dry place** to avoid moisture damage.
